Common Issues with UPVC Door Frames

Before diving into repair methods, it's vital to understand the common problems that afflict UPVC door frames. Here's a table summing up some of these problems:

IssueDescription
WarpingChanges in temperature and humidity can cause the UPVC to warp, affecting the fit.
CrackingLong-term direct exposure to UV light and severe weather condition can cause cracks in the frame.
MisalignmentRoutine use can trigger door frames to end up being misaligned, making them difficult to run.
LeakagesPoor sealing can result in water ingress, causing damage to the frame and surrounding areas.
Color FadingUV direct exposure can result in discoloration, affecting the aesthetics of your door frame.

Determining the particular problem with your UPVC door frame is the very first step towards an effective repair.

Maintenance Tips for UPVC Door Frames

To prevent future concerns and extend the life of your UPVC door frames, think about executing the following maintenance tips:

  1. Regular Cleaning: Clean frames with a mild cleaning agent and water monthly.
  2. Check Seals: Check weather condition seals every six months for any indications of wear.
  3. Lube Hinges: Use a silicone spray to oil hinges and locks a minimum of twice a year.
  4. Avoid Harsh Chemicals: Stay away from abrasive cleaners or solvents that could damage the frame.
  5. Display for Damage: Regularly look for indications of warping, cracks, and discoloration.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q1: How long do UPVC door frames last?

A: With proper maintenance, UPVC door frames can last in between 20 to 30 years.

Q2: Can I repair the frame myself, or should I work with a professional?

A: Minor repairs can usually be managed by a DIY enthusiast, but substantial issues may require a professional evaluation.

Q3: What is the very best way to clean UPVC door frames?

A: Use a moderate detergent blended with water and a soft fabric for cleansing. Prevent severe chemicals that may damage the surface.

Q4: How do I know if my UPVC door frame requires replacing?

A: If the frame reveals substantial damage such as severe warping, multiple cracks, or inefficient sealing, it might be time for a replacement.

Q5: Are there any guarantees on UPVC door frames?

A: Most producers offer a service warranty varying from 10 to 20 years, depending upon the quality of the frame.
